Helical gear reducers and worm gear reducers are two common mechanical transmission devices. The performance differences between them are as follows: Transmission efficiency: The transmission efficiency of helical gear reducers is higher than that of worm gear reducers, generally above 98%, while The transmission efficiency of worm gear reducer is generally above 90%.Transmission ratio range: The worm gear reducer has a large transmission ratio range, which can generally reach 10-100, or even higher, while the helical gear reducer has a smaller transmission ratio range.Stability: During the transmission process of the worm gear reducer, the transmission stability is relatively good and it is not prone to tooth skipping, vibration and other phenomena, while the transmission stability of the helical gear reducer is relatively poor.Noise: The transmission noise of worm gear reducer is small, while the transmission noise of helical gear reducer is relatively large.Volume and weight: Worm gear reducers are small in size and light in weight, while helical gear reducers are larger in size and heavier in weight.Reliability: The worm gear reducer is easy to operate and does not require
